Prospect Vale and Prospect (Tas.) are neighbouring areas with different levels of accessibility. Prospect (Tas.) is very walkable, with 91.4% of homes within a 15-minute walk of health services compared to just 1.1% in Prospect Vale. Residents in Prospect Vale are noticeably older, with a typical age of 48 and a higher share of people aged 65 and over (27.6%). In contrast, Prospect (Tas.) has more flats and apartments, while Prospect Vale has more separate houses and a higher rate of outright home ownership.

These two areas have tracked closely since 2011, sharing very similar typical weekly household incomes of around $1,200. They are also alike in their share of children under 15 and the percentage of people who have served in the Defence Force. Both areas sit well above the national figure for typical resident ages, though Prospect (Tas.) has a higher share of people born overseas and those who use a language other than English at home.
